The GSXD100A015S1-D3 utilizes switching technology to regulate the input voltage and provide a stable output voltage. It employs a combination of control circuitry and power semiconductors to achieve efficient power conversion.
This power supply unit is commonly used in small electronic devices such as IoT devices, smart home appliances, and portable electronics. Its compact size and high efficiency make it suitable for applications where space and power consumption are critical factors.
